COBENAS, R. et al. Utilidad de la relación aclaramiento de creatinina-índice de resistencia de la ecografía Doppler renal como predictor de rechazo agudo en riñones trasplantados. Rev. argent. radiol. [online]. 2016, vol.80, n.2, pp.83-91. ISSN 1852-9992.

Objective: To determine the usefulness of the association between the resistance index (RI) values in renal arcuate arteries and creatinine clearance (Cr Cl) levels in order to predict or detect acute rejection in a kidney transplant patient. Materials and methods: A prospective study was conducted on a cohort of 87 patients who were subjected to a kidney biopsy due to clinical changes in renal function. The RI was measured, and Cr Cl levels determined using the modification of diet in renal disease formula. Results: The sensitivity of an RI association higher than 0.7 and a Cr Cl 0-30 was 53.3% (95% confidence interval [CI]: 34.3-71.7%), with a specificity of 98.2% (95% CI: 90.4-100%). The area under the curve was 0.758 (95% CI: 0.665-0.85), the positive and negative likelihood ratio was 22.9 (95% CI: 4.16-214) and 0.475 (95% CI: 0.324-0.685), respectively. The odds ratio was 62.9, and the positive and negative predicted value was 94.1% (95% CI: 71.3-99.9%) and 79.1% (95% CI: 68.3-88.4%), respectively. Conclusion: The RI association higher than 0.7- Cr Cl 0-30 showed to be useful to detect the possibility of acute renal rejection, with its good specificity (98.2%), although with a low sensitivity (53%).

Keywords : Creatinine; Rejection; Kidney; Transplant.
